Job overview
Teacher of Maths
Contract Full time
Responsible to: Subject Leader
Salary: MPS/UPS (Fringe)
Start date: September 2020
We seek to appoint a dynamic and ambitious individual to work in a well established Maths Department. The successful applicant will be passionate about inspiring our students and be a team player to work collaboratively with colleagues. There may also be the opportunity for additional responsibilities within the department for the right candidate.
Prime Purpose
To contribute to the improvement of student GCSE and A Level outcomes
To contribute to the development of outstanding teaching across the school
To share a vision, a sense of purpose, and pride in the school
Main Areas of Responsibility:
To plan and prepare lessons which engage students and meet their learning needs, and to provide enriching homework
To assess students progress and develop quality feedback to help students make meaningful progress. This includes following the school’s SIR marking policy
To work as part of the Maths department to contribute towards the development of outstanding schemes of learning and teaching
To contribute to the monitoring of teaching and learning, and to track interventions as part of the school’s quality assurance cycle
To communicate effectively with parents and outside bodies, and to actively promote the school’s ethos when doing so
To represent the school’s views and interests
To liaise with the Subject Leader in targeting interventions, including parent and carer meetings
To be a form tutor
To monitor and support the overall well-being of students, and to safeguard student well-being
To participate fully in the school’s CPD opportunities
Personal Specification:
Ability to inspire students of all ability
Ability to work as part of a team
Ability to create and earn the respect of staff, students, and parents
A high degree of emotional intelligence
A commitment to the safeguarding and well-being of all students
Qualified teacher status
Evidence of continuing professional development

About Tring School
Tring School is very popular and over-subscribed, serving the town of Tring and the surrounding villages. It is a mixed Church of England comprehensive school with over 1500 students on roll including 330 in the Sixth Form. Academic attainment is well above average and improving year on year. The school strives to support and encourage individual growth within a caring community. We have a talented team of staff who are ambitious to become outstanding in all areas of our work.
We are proud to be joined by two local Primary schools in our closely formed MAT, The Ridgeway Learning Partnership, where we create a seamless educational journey from ages 3-19.
Ofsted Inspection November 2017: ‘Pupils at Tring School are confident and inquisitive learners. Their good attitudes to learning help them to make good progress’.
